There is indeed a permanent holography exhibit at the MIT museum on Mass
Ave. Admission is cheap - something like $1 for students and $2 for
everyone else. It's one of Boston's (Cambridge's...) best kept secrets.
Easy to miss as well; it's just off of Mass Ave in an ordinary looking
building.
There's one near life-size hologram of a man which is completely
unsettling - my reaction: "They've stuffed grandpa and put him in a
closet!" You can see the glare off his eyeballs, etc; Of course, it
being a hologram, it's a nauseating greenish color, but it sure is neat.
There's a small red hologram looking out into a bar from a bartender's
vantage point - you can look into and *around* the hologram; that's
another of my favorites.
There's the... well, just go and you'll see.
Other exhibits are: The Hall of Hacks - an exhibit of outrageous pranks
devised by MIT students over the years.
And there's an exhibit of of the most amazing kinetic
"sculptures"/structures I've ever seen; if you're intrigued by
surrealism, science fiction, and fantastic machinery which doesn't do
anything practical (I like the perpetual self-oiling machine), then this
is for you.
Kids like the kinetic sculpture which is a cart you push around - on
top, it has these fuzzy blue inchworms which wiggle and move forward as
you push the cart.
It's a small museum, but well worth a visit. They claim to have the
largest holography exhibit on earth. It's worth visiting more than once.
